In recent years, because of its advantages of high efficiency and easy operation, supercritical fluid chromatography (SFC) continues to develop. SFC uses supercritical fluid as the main mobile phase.
The advantages of using carbon dioxide as a carrier are huge, reducing the use of expensive and harmful organic solvents. With SFC, solute diffusion is faster than with traditional HPLC techniques.
